在云计算中如何实现高可用架构和负载均衡?
云计算已经成为当今IT行业发展的主流趋势之一。云计算的发展带来了很多好处,比如可以减少企业的IT基础设施投资,提高IT的灵活性和可扩展性,以及提供更高的安全性和可用性。在云计算架构中,要实现高可用性和负载均衡是非常重要的两个方面。
高可用架构
高可用架构是指在出现故障时,系统可以快速地恢复到正常状态,保证服务的连续性和可用性。在云计算中,为了实现高可用架构,需要考虑以下几个方面:
1. 确定SLA
首先,需要确定服务级别协议(SLA),即对于服务可用性和响应时间的要求。在实际应用中,可以通过监控系统来确保SLA的达成。
2. 备份和恢复
备份和恢复是保证高可用性的重要手段之一。云计算平台可以提供自动备份和恢复功能,以便在出现故障时可以快速恢复服务。
3. 数据冗余
数据冗余是指将数据复制到不同的地方,以便在出现故障时可以快速切换到备用数据中心。云计算平台可以提供数据冗余的功能,确保数据的可用性和完整性。
负载均衡
负载均衡是指将请求分发到多个服务器上,以便实现更好的性能和可用性。在云计算中,负载均衡可以通过以下几个方面来实现:
1. 确定负载均衡策略
负载均衡策略是指将请求分发到多个服务器上的方式,常见的负载均衡策略包括随机分发、轮询分发和基于权重的分发。在云计算中,需要根据实际情况选择合适的负载均衡策略。
2. 负载均衡器
负载均衡器是用于将请求分发到多个服务器上的设备。云计算平台可以提供负载均衡器的功能,以便实现更好的性能和可用性。
3. 弹性伸缩
弹性伸缩是指根据负载情况自动调整服务器数量。云计算平台可以提供自动伸缩的功能,以便在负载高峰期间自动增加服务器数量,以便应对更高的负载。
总结
实现高可用架构和负载均衡是云计算架构中非常重要的两个方面。要实现高可用架构,需要考虑备份和恢复、数据冗余等方面。要实现负载均衡,则需要考虑负载均衡策略、负载均衡器等方面。在实际应用中,需要根据实际情况选择合适的方案,以达到更好的性能和可用性。
以上就是IT培训机构千锋教育提供的相关内容,如果您有web前端培训,鸿蒙开发培训,python培训,linux培训,java培训,UI设计培训等需求,欢迎随时联系千锋教育。